New York City Zoning Resolution Section 126-231: Minimum required front yards.

In plain English

Buildings here must sit at least 15 feet back from the street (the front yard). Two exceptions: lots fronting the Whitestone Expressway need 20 feet, and corner lots — which have two street frontages — can keep one front yard as shallow as 10 feet.

Verbatim section text

Section 126-231 - Minimum required front yards

Front yards shall be provided with a depth of 15 feet, except for:

(a) zoning lots with frontage along the Whitestone Expressway, where front yards shall be provided with a depth of 20 feet; and

(b) corner lots , where one front yard may have a depth of 10 feet.
